Reporting back to say the SW Greek lamb with orzo was lush! Very easy and could easily bung in the slow cooker instead of hob cook. DH and I had some and I have 3 additional portions. Two in the freezer and one in the fridge for Friday's work lunch yum.
Recipe for anyone interested - serves 4:
600g lean lamb leg steaks, fat removed, cut into bite-sized chunks
1 large onions, sliced
2 large red peppers, deseeded and chopped
2 garlic cloves, crushed
2 tsp dried oregano
2 small cinnamon sticks
500g passata
2 tbsp tomato puree
2 carrots, peeled and roughly chopped
2 celery sticks, sliced
600ml boiling lamb or chicken stock
300g dried orzo (or other small pasta)
Spray a large saucepan or casserole dish with low calorie cooking spray and place over a high heat. Add the lamb and cook for about 5 minutes until lightly browned all over. Transfer to a plate with a slotted spoon.
Add the onions, peppers, garlic, oregano and 3 tbsp water to the pan. Reduce the heat to medium, cover and cook for 5 minutes or until tender, then uncover, stir and cook for a few more minutes or until the excess water has gone and the onions are lightly browned. Stir in the lamb, cinnamon sticks, passata, tomato puree, carrots, celery, stock, 1/2 tsp salt and some black pepper. Bring to a simmer, cover and cook gently for 25 minutes.
Stir in the orzo, cover again and simmer for 15 minutes or until the orzo is tender, stirring halfway. Discard the cinnamon sticks, sprinkle with parsley and serve hot.
Can crumble 75g reduced-fat feta over for 1.5 syns per serving (we didn't)
